Just wanted to let everyone who hasn't done this know that the Chiltons book is wrong as far as which bolt was the drain bolt. The proper bolt is opposite the filler plug, on the passenger side of the tranny, at the bottom. The book points to some bolt on the drivers side that is by itself, and points towards the ground. I have no idea what this bolt is for, but when I took it out, nothing came out. (Luckily Fast420A told me in my original post which was the proper bolt)
